Radia decompressor by Griffin Knodle, a.k.a. Jair, 8/26/98 E-mail:gknodle@trinity.edu http://www.resnet.trinity.edu/users/gknodle/ WHAT IT IS ------------------- This is a pretty limited program. All it does is extract the compressed word table from Radia into a Thingy-format TBL file. It outputs in romaji instead of real kana, because my computer doesn't have Japanese capability (yet). Worse, some of the words aren't extracted correctly, because they contain other compressed words. Hey, feel free to improve it, though. WHAT YOU'LL NEED ------------------- A Radia ROM (named radia.nes, in the same directory) WHAT TO DO ------------------- Run the program. It outputs to radiacom.tbl.
